Block

#18,663,600
Block Number
18,663,600 @ 05/25/2024, 20:05:00
Status
Finalized
ID
0x011cc8b0b4e28c12e9c2a761217d87367cfce0784808a95bf792a224b3ef27e4
Transactions
Gas Used
0/39999962 (0.00% Used)
Total Score
155,841,170 (+14)
Rewards
0.00 VTHO